#42264B Color
#42264B is rgb(66, 38, 75) in RGB, hsl(285, 33%, 22%) in HSL, and about cmyk(12%, 49%, 0%, 71%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Dark Purple (#301934),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 9.12. White text is the more readable choice on this background.

#42264B Channel Values
How #42264B bre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 66 · G 38 · B 75 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 285° · S 33% · L 22%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 285° · S 49% · V 29%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 12% · M 49% · Y 0% · K 71%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 13.04:1 vs white · 1.61: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|

#42264B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#42264B?
#42264B is a dark purple — rgb(66, 38, 75) in RGB and hsl(285, 33%, 22%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Dark Purple (#301934),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 9.12.
What is the RGB value of #42264B?
#42264B is rgb(66, 38, 75) — red 66, green 38, and blue 75 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#42264B?
#42264B converts to approximately cmyk(12%, 49%, 0%, 71%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#42264B be black or white?
White text is the more readable choice. #42264B scores 13.04:1 against white and 1.61: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#42264B as a CSS color keyword?
No. #42264B is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is darkslateblue (#483D8B) at a CIE76 distance of 27.11, which is a different colour altogether.
